Vasse Felix Chardonnay 2024

Share

Part of the Premier range, this fruit comes from some of the best vineyards in Margaret River. Aromatically, white nectarine and sun-kissed grapefruit add flesh to a backbone of subtle oak and a flinty, sea breeze minerality. A honeyed note of wattle blossoms draws you back in for another sniff, before revealing base notes of sultry sumac. Fermented entirely with wild yeast in French before 10 months maturation in oak (30% new) – the winemaking allows the quality of the fruit to shine. Initially plush and silky with a citrus tang , that same flinty minerality uncoils along the palate. A hint of struck match. Poise and restraint. Bright and youthful still, there’s plenty of cellaring potential.

Nicole Bilson
Wine Critic at Winepilot

Nicole loves wine. So much so that she gave up a successful career in Pharmacy, perfected her spitting technique, and moved from sunny Queensland to the wine-drenched laneways of Melbourne. Stints in hospitality, wineries, retail, sales and marketing filled the next few years while Nicole built her knowledge and searched for the right path. She completed the Wine and Spirits Education Trust (WSET) Diploma in 2016 and became a certified WSET Educator the following year. She now juggles a number of roles including teaching people about wine, curating wines lists for restaurants and bars, judging in Australian wine shows and, of course, writing. In 2016 she won the Negociants Working With Wine writing award and has since contributed to Gourmet Traveller WINE, Halliday Wine Companion Magazine and Nourish Magazine.
